Agave Nectar, Raw, Certified Organic
Agave Nectar is a sweet syrup made from the Blue Agave plant. It is obtained by the extraction and purification of “sap” from the Agave plant, which is broken down by natural enzymes into the monosaccharides (simple sugars): mainly fructose (70-75%) and dextrose (20-26%).
The product is certified organic. Wilderness Family Naturals’ Agave Nectar is never heated during processing and is considered raw. For more information click Agave Nectar. |

Vegetable Glycerine
Vegetable Glycerine is a clear, colorless, thick liquid with a natural, moderately sweet taste. 100% food grade vegetable glycerine is comprised of 99.7% fatty esters, made from either coconut or palm oil. The remaining 0.3% of vegetable glycerine is water.
Fatty esters do not have an effect on blood sugar, they do not create a glycemic response, and are tolerated well by people with Candida and Hypoglycemia. Water, temperature and pressure are used to create the vegetable glycerine, so it is not a raw product. The temperatures are high enough to kill enzymes and the material is also kept under pressure for 20-30 minutes.
The pH of vegetable glycerine is 7.0, so it does not have a negative effect on body’s pH. Our vegetable glycerine is tested for heavy metals, chlorides, sulfates, moisture and other impurities. It is as pure as you can obtain. |

Stevia herb (white extract powder 85%)
Stevia grows like a shrub and weed in Central and South America. It is an herb that can only legally be sold as a supplement, not a sweetener. Clinical studies indicate that Stevia is safe to use. It has been found to be non-toxic and safe. The white extract powder is made from the green herb, which has been soaked and spray dried. It is 85% extract and 15% carrier. |

Stevia herb (green leaf)
The green stevia leaf is not the white extract powder, but instead the dried whole leaf, which is green in color. This leaf is commonly added as a supplement to herbal teas. |

Evaporated Cane Juice, Certified Organic
Wholesome Sweeteners' Organic Sugar is made from certified organic sugar cane grown in South America. The cane juice, rich in molasses, vitamins and minerals, is extracted, clarified, evaporated and crystallized. The result is a blond colored, delicious and natural organic sugar that will enhance all your favorite recipes. Use as a one-for-one replacement for refined white sugar.
